2010-09-08 75 views
2

我安裝了Scala 2.8.0,不想使用Scala 2.7。每當我嘗試使用SBT時,它開始下載Scala 2.7.7。即使我在一個Scala 2.8項目的目錄中調用它。如何避免這種行爲? SBT沒有手冊頁,我也無法在/ etc或〜/中找到SBT配置文件。如何配置SBT以使用Scala 2.8?

回答

6

它需要它自己。無論用於編譯其管理項目的Scala版本如何,SBT都是2.7。

SBT是一個谷歌代碼項目,並在那裏被廣泛記錄。

+0

是的,這也是一個很常見的問題。例如,請參閱http://groups.google.com/group/simple-build-tool/browse_thread/thread/a5f5236195b1c4cd。 – Synesso 2010-09-08 04:11:37

+0

還應該注意的是,如果在PATH或當前目錄上有Scala,則無關緊要 - 除非另有說明,否則SBT將始終下載要使用的Scala,並且該版本應在配置文件中指定該項目。 – 2010-09-08 14:49:50